Public warning on http://www.argon-financial.com/ and https://platform.argon-financial.com/login (suspected clone of GFSC authorised firm)

The Gibraltar Financial Services Commission ("GFSC") is issuing a public warning regarding previously used websites http://www.argon-financial.com/and https://platform.argon-financial.com/login.

Fraudsters have recently been using details of a GFSC authorised firm and purporting to be a French branch. The firm have confirmed that they do not have a branch in France.

These clone websites used the logo and address of the genuine GFSC authorised firm, Argon Financial. The clone also used the genuine UK branch address and FCA reference number on the documents they provide to consumers. This appears to be a 'clone company' as they purport to offer investment and savings products to consumers via email and telephone using the genuine firm details.

Companies and individuals carrying out financial service activities in Gibraltar have to be authorised by the GFSC. The suspected clone of Argon Financial is not authorised by the GFSC, nor are any applications currently pending for authorisation.

How to protect yourself

We strongly advise you to only deal with financial companies that are authorised by us and check the GFSC Regulated Entities Register to ensure they are. It has information on companies that are, or have been, regulated by us. If a company does not appear on the Register but claims it does, contact the GFSC Regulatory Investigations team on +350 200 40283.
